Emotional Wellbeing on the Path to Parenthood: Understanding IVF's Impact

Embarking upon the journey to parenthood can be an exhilarating experience, filled with anticipation and dreams of starting a unit. For couples who choose in vitro fertilization (IVF) as their path towards achieving pregnancy, the emotional landscape can be particularly diverse. IVF is a emotionally demanding process that often requires multiple cycles, each with its own set of obstacles.

The emotional ups and downs of IVF can profoundly impact a person's emotional wellbeing. Facing hormonal fluctuations, medical interventions, and the ambiguity surrounding treatment outcomes can lead feelings of anxiety, depression, and frustration. Additionally, the external pressures associated with infertility and parenthood can add further layer of difficulty to this already challenging journey.

It is crucial for people undergoing IVF to prioritize their emotional wellbeing by utilizing help. Communicating with a therapist, joining a support group, or confiding in loved ones can provide meaningful emotional release. Remember, your emotional health is just as crucial as your physical health on this path to parenthood.

Promoting Mental Wellness During Your Fertility Treatment

Embarking on a fertility journey can involve a range of emotions. It's common to experience feelings of optimism, nervousness, and even disappointment. Understanding that these sentiments are normal is the first step in promoting your mental well-being during this period.

One effective way to cope with the emotional ups and downs of fertility treatment is by implementing self-care. This may activities like going for regular exercise, consuming a healthy diet, and spending time on passions that provide you pleasure. Connecting with others who are experiencing similar journeys can also be a valuable source of support.

  • Sharing your feelings with a trusted partner can help in processing them and feeling a sense of relief.
  • Consider joining a support group, either in person or online, where you can interact with others who understand with your experiences.

Remember that seeking professional help from a therapist or counselor is a sign of strength and can provide you the tools to website manage the emotional demands of fertility treatment.
